KrF laser induced telomerization of bromides with olefins. Part 1. Self-inhibition and kinetic analysis

The chain reaction of several organic bromides with olefins was induced by a KrF laser. In all cases we found a self-inhibition, leading to a termination of first order in the radical concentration. There is indirect evidence that it is due to molecular bromine, accumulated during the reaction in spite of the presence of olefins. It has not been noticed previously. We show that kinetic analysis is easy also for pulsed excitation, and the example CF3Br + C2H4 is studied in detail. We found rate constants for CF3 + C2H4 → CF3C2H4 (7.2·109 cm3 mol-1 s-1; this is in between two previous values) and for CF3C2H4 + CF3Br → CF3C2H4Br + CF3(1.2·109 cm3 mol-1 s-1) as well as preliminary values for some other reactions.
